Turkish Airlines operates only one model of Boeing, the 787-9. As of 2022, the company has 15 787-9s. The airline selected these aircraft because of their high payload, capacity, and long service life. Boeing 787 is a family of new, ultra-efficient civil aircraft that provide the range and speed of larger airliners in the mid-size segment. The airplane can reach speeds corresponding to those of the fastest modern wide-body aircraft - 0.85M.

Business

Seats30
Pitch73"
Width22"
Recline180°

Business class is an airline class above economy and premium economy classes with upgraded amenities, service, and seating. While business class is a significant upgrade over said economy, or the slightly cushier premium economy, it is still a step below the top-of-the-line first class on 787-9 when available.

Economy

Seats270
Pitch31"
Width17"
Recline3"

In economy class: Exit rows, aisle or window seats, and anywhere close to the front are typically considered the best seats on board. On a short business trip, you might want an aisle seat near the front of the plane so you can disembark as quickly as possible upon arrival.
